packages: newsbeuter/newsbeuter.spec - added compile-flags patch - BR: curl...

sparky sparky at pld-linux.org
Thu Dec 10 22:54:07 CET 2009


Author: sparky                       Date: Thu Dec 10 21:54:07 2009 GMT
Module: packages                      Tag: HEAD
---- Log message:
- added compile-flags patch
- BR: curl-devel, pkgconfig
- dropped BR: stfl-static
- pass rpm*flags and cxx compiler

---- Files affected:
packages/newsbeuter:
   newsbeuter.spec (1.15 -> 1.16) 

---- Diffs:

================================================================
Index: packages/newsbeuter/newsbeuter.spec
diff -u packages/newsbeuter/newsbeuter.spec:1.15 packages/newsbeuter/newsbeuter.spec:1.16
--- packages/newsbeuter/newsbeuter.spec:1.15	Thu Dec 10 21:20:26 2009
+++ packages/newsbeuter/newsbeuter.spec	Thu Dec 10 22:54:01 2009
@@ -9,14 +9,16 @@
 Group:		Applications/Networking
 Source0:	http://www.newsbeuter.org/downloads/%{name}-%{version}.tar.gz
 # Source0-md5:	f732bb0302b44a3723dea81e81804fb9
+Patch0:		%{name}-compile-flags.patch
 URL:		http://www.newsbeuter.org/
+BuildRequires:	curl-devel
 BuildRequires:	gettext-devel
 BuildRequires:	libstdc++-devel
 BuildRequires:	ncurses-devel
-BuildRequires:	perl
+BuildRequires:	perl-base
+BuildRequires:	pkgconfig
 BuildRequires:	sqlite3-devel
-BuildRequires:	stfl-devel >=0.21
-BuildRequires:	stfl-static
+BuildRequires:	stfl-devel >= 0.21-4
 BuildRoot:	%{tmpdir}/%{name}-%{version}-root-%(id -u -n)
 
 %description
@@ -33,11 +35,13 @@
 
 %prep
 %setup -q
-%{__sed} -i "s at CXXFLAGS+=.*@CXXFLAGS+=%{rpmcxxflags}@" Makefile.prof
-%{__sed} -i "s at CFLAGS+=.*@CFLAGS+=%{rpmcflags}@" Makefile.prof
+%patch0 -p1
 
 %build
-%{__make} -f Makefile.prof \
+%{__make} \
+	CXX="%{__cxx}" \
+	OPTCXXFLAGS="%{rpmcxxflags}" \
+	REALLDFLAGS="%{rpmldflags}" \
 	prefix=%{_prefix} \
 	docdir=%{_docdir}/%{name}-%{version}
 
@@ -73,6 +77,12 @@
 All persons listed below can be reached at <cvs_login>@pld-linux.org
 
 $Log$
+Revision 1.16  2009/12/10 21:54:01  sparky
+- added compile-flags patch
+- BR: curl-devel, pkgconfig
+- dropped BR: stfl-static
+- pass rpm*flags and cxx compiler
+
 Revision 1.15  2009/12/10 20:20:26  uzsolt
 - more docs
 - remove source1
================================================================

---- CVS-web:
    http://cvs.pld-linux.org/cgi-bin/cvsweb.cgi/packages/newsbeuter/newsbeuter.spec?r1=1.15&r2=1.16&f=u



More information about the pld-cvs-commit mailing list